Dollar closes up 0.07%, at R$5.325 on sale

The spot US currency had a positive variation of 0.07%, at 5.3250 reais on sale (Image: Pixabay/Engin_Akyurt)

O dollar closed slightly higher against real this Monday, in a session without major catalysts and with reduced volumes due to the holiday in United Stateswhile the news involving the Aid PEC kept hanging around the markets locations.

The spot US currency had a positive variation of 0.07%, at 5.3250 reais on sale, the highest level for closing since January 28 (5.3915), after oscillating between 5.3365 reais at the highest level day (+0.28%) and 5.2880 reais at the lowest price (-0.63%).

On B3, at 17:06 (GMT), the first-maturity dollar futures contract was down 0.14% to 5.3650 reais.
